## Support

Report exports in Ledgerpine are generated in UTC by default; the `tz` parameter in the export config overrides this per schedule. If a client reports timestamps off by a few hours, check their schedule's timezone before filing a bug. For anything you can't resolve from the config, contact the exports team at the address below.

alerts address for kafof-bagag: kasael@olvarqdyn.corp

## Capacity note: export retry load

Welcome to the Fernwick pipeline team. When an export fails, it re-enters the queue with backoff, which means retry traffic compounds during downstream outages — plan headroom accordingly. At steady state, retries add roughly 8% queue volume, but during a full sink outage they can triple it within an hour. Size worker pools against that worst case, not the average. The governing constants are listed below.

constants for yaduf-fahag:
BUDGETS = {
    "kelix": 528,
    "briwyn": 734,
}

## Onboarding: The User Module Split

Welcome to team Quillford! We're carving the user module out of the Bramblecore monolith into its own service, `userhaven`. Reviews mostly involve checking that calls crossing the old module boundary now go through the new client library. For local dev, `userhaven` needs a service-to-service auth secret so the monolith will accept its callbacks. Put it in your `.env` on this line:

vault entry, yagep-yagef: COURIER_KEY13=8965fb29ff62d

14:22 — On-call confirmed the deploy blocked on lint failures in the Tollery migrations repo. New SQL lint rules (uppercase keywords, no SELECT *) were merged mid-sprint without a grace period, flagging 41 legacy files. Mitigation: rules downgraded to warnings for files under /legacy, pipeline re-run green at 14:41. Follow-up ticket filed to batch-fix old files. Failing run's trace token recorded below.

trace token, kahog-kaweg: htk14_734fe1d358f0c2